Output b046c31b85a2c76f5039ca045727917e95ab857e1b62476f6caa23a017c91c33:22

value
9443909
script pubkey
OP_0 OP_PUSHBYTES_20 d684dd523a041cca17f394bf93492c1419bb0f3f
address
bc1q66zd6536qswv59lnjjlexjfvzsvmkrelyn2hd0
transaction
b046c31b85a2c76f5039ca045727917e95ab857e1b62476f6caa23a017c91c33
spent
true